Output d3af98a035c724a46535209562b69248aef175b36449265956f5ad5a8bbe15ea:5

value
139849
script pubkey
OP_0 OP_PUSHBYTES_20 db992b51e969ed99df30c07b52bdb562ed8745b5
address
bc1qmwvjk50fd8kenhescpa490d4vtkcw3d4wyrqfl
transaction
d3af98a035c724a46535209562b69248aef175b36449265956f5ad5a8bbe15ea
spent
true